// SPDX-License-Identifier: GPL-2.0-or-later OR MIT
/*
* Copyright (c) 2021 thingy.jp.
* Author: Daniel Palmer <daniel@thingy.jp>
* Author: Romain Perier <romain.perier@gmail.com>
*/
/ {
reg_vcc_dram: regulator-vcc-dram {
compatible = "regulator-fixed";
regulator-name = "vcc_dram";
regulator-min-microvolt = <1800000>;
regulator-max-microvolt = <1800000>;
regulator-boot-on;
};
};
&pm_uart {
status = "okay";
};
